test(sanctoral_ef): fix round 1 (F8) -- guard against wholesale name.pl loss
The previous commit's bootstrap_sanctoral.ml change (name.pl optional) is correct and verified not to silently drop a present name, but nothing in the suite would have caught a regeneration that dropped name.pl WHOLESALE -- the exact defect lectio itself shipped once (a regeneration that lost all 322 Polish names, only caught because that project's own review ran cmd/lectio-ef-dump, which happens to include name fields; this project's own test_load_and_counts checks entry/status/rank counts only, none of which move if every name.pl vanishes). Added a 322-of-327 count assertion (5 legitimately lack it, matching parse_names's own list), independently re-derived: `grep -c '^name.pl' tridentine-calendar.ini` = 322, cross-checked against `grep -c '(pl' data/ef/sanctoral.sexp` = 322 exactly.
